Open-Source Code Commit Signals AI Agent Milestone
A significant development update is the addition of 1,373 lines of open-source code to the project’s public GitHub repository. The commit is directly tied to the Memecoin AI Agent and encompasses a fair-launch contract, funding escrow, and testing components.
The project states the fair-launch system is designed to enforce zero insider allocation through programmed rules, describing the draft as having no owner, admin role, or upgrade path. This approach offers visibility, allowing developers to inspect public code and track changes rather than relying solely on forward-looking statements.
However, the update does not indicate the full AI agent is complete. It represents a specific milestone within the wider project—a distinction that matters when assessing crypto presale opportunities. A code commit provides useful evidence, but it must be followed by rigorous testing, audits, deployment, and user adoption.
Security Landscape: Reviews and Outstanding Audits
MemeToro’s security narrative includes reviews from Coinsult, BlockSAFU, and SOLIDProof. These reviews should not be automatically treated as coverage for every future component. The newly developed fair-launch code exists in a separate development area and has been described by the project as unaudited and undeployed, meaning additional security work remains essential before production use.
Open-source code enhances transparency, but transparency is not equivalent to a completed security audit. The project has outlined several milestones to watch:
- Independent review of new contracts
- Mainnet deployment
- Token-claim functionality
- Working AI-agent features
- Continued code development
These steps can provide stronger evidence than promotional claims alone.
